From: Ackerley Tng When memory in guest_memfd is converted from private to shared, the platform-specific state associated with the guest-private pages must be invalidated or cleaned up. Iterate over the folios in the affected range and call the kvm_arch_gmem_invalidate() hook for each PFN range. This allows architectures to perform necessary teardown, such as updating hardware metadata or encryption states, before the pages are transitioned to the shared state. Invoke this helper after indicating to KVM's mmu code that an invalidation is in progress to stop in-flight page faults from succeeding.
